"The Tudors" is known for its dramatic portrayal of the reign of King Henry VIII and his court, but it takes significant liberties with historical accuracy. While it captures some key events and figures, many details, timelines, and characterizations are exaggerated or fictionalized for dramatic effect. The show prioritizes entertainment over strict adherence to historical fact, leading to a blend of truth and creative interpretation. Viewers should approach it as a historical drama rather than a documentary.
